Additional Project Documents. Other than (x) Permitted Commodity Hedge Agreements, (y) any joint operating agreement or joint development agreement entered into in connection with any Gas Property owned or acquired by GasCo in respect of which the Co-Borrowers have delivered to the Administrative Agent at least 10 Banking Days prior to execution and delivery thereof (or, if such joint operating agreement or joint development agreement is in substantially the same form as the Joint Development Agreement or Joint Operating Agreement, as applicable, in effect as of the Closing Date, within 10 Banking Days following the execution and delivery thereof), a true and correct copy of such agreement, together with a certificate of a Responsible Officer of GasCo certifying that the execution, delivery and performance of such agreement and the transactions contemplated thereby (1) are in the best interests of the Project, (2) are not materially adverse to the interests of the Secured Parties to the extent such agreement relates to a Gas Property owned on the Closing Date (or a Gas Property received as consideration in connection with a transfer or other disposition of a Gas Property owned on the Closing Date) and (3) would not reasonably be expected to have a Material Adverse Effect, and (z) those agreements described on Exhibit G-8 or as otherwise expressly provided in the Credit Documents, (a) without the prior written consent of Administrative Agent as directed in writing by the Required Lenders, which consent and direction shall not be unreasonably withheld or delayed, no Co-Borrower shall enter into, become a party to, or become liable under any Additional Project Document, or permit any counterparty to any existing Project Document to enter into on behalf of such Co-Borrower any agreement, other than any Additional Project Document, which, directly or indirectly through the reimbursement of costs, (i) provides for the payment by such Co-Borrower of, or the provision to such Co-Borrower of such goods and services with a value of, $5,750,000 or less per annum, (ii) provides for payment of Emergency Operating Costs, (iii) is a Replacement Project Document, and (b) without the prior written consent of the Required Lenders, no Co-Borrower shall enter into any Major Project Document. Notwithstanding anything to the contrary herein, nothing in this Section 6.17 shall limit any Co-Borrower’s ability to enter into any agreement which is expressly permitted or is entered into to document or give effect to any transaction expressly permitted or required under any provision of the Credit Documents.
